How It Performed
Self-sharpening blade stays keen longer
The high-carbon self-sharpening blade is the standout here: the cutting teeth hone against each other as they run, so the edge stays keener over many trims than a plain blade that dulls and starts to pull. On short-to-medium coats that means clean, snag-free strokes session after session with less trips to a sharpener.
Our Wahl Deluxe U-Clip Complete Kit review rated the self-sharpening design a genuine convenience for owners who groom regularly at home.
Self-sharpening does not mean self-oiling; a drop of oil across the teeth before each use is still essential.
Steady corded power without recharge waits
The corded single-speed motor runs at around 64 dB and never needs charging, so it is ready whenever you are and holds constant power through a whole trim. The body is a familiar Wahl shape that sits comfortably for the medium-length sessions this kit handles, and the four guard combs cover a useful spread from 3 to 13 mm.
You manage a cable, but you gain the reliability of mains power on coats that would flatten a fading battery.
Give a new self-sharpening blade a short break-in run before its first proper trim so the edges seat together.
Reliable blend across the mid-length range
With combs up to 13 mm this reaches a little longer than the usual 12 mm sets, which helps on short-to-medium coats where you want to leave body length. Terriers, spaniels in a pet clip and short-haired crossbreeds all come out evenly, and the persistently sharp blade keeps the finish smooth rather than leaving the chewed patches a dull edge causes.
Work with the coat's lie and let the guard glide rather than pressing down.
The 10 mm and 13 mm combs seat a little deeper; press them firmly until they click so they cannot pop off mid-stroke.

Yes. The forgiving guards, steady corded power and included guide make it one of the friendliest kits for a first home groom. The two-year warranty adds peace of mind.
It is corded and runs off the mains, so there is no battery to fade mid-groom. The trade-off is that the lead limits how far you can move around the dog.
It is best on short to medium coats. Very thick or matted double coats will slow it, so heavy-coated breeds may want a more powerful detachable-blade kit.
Wahl backs it with a two-year manufacturer warranty, which is generous for a home grooming kit at this level.
